Output 30c7a5c18f45ab44d588bb81e7431d79d120ebc6e01518d9e23e49f9068dda28:22
- value
- 19405353
- script pubkey
- OP_0 OP_PUSHBYTES_20 68c510215d84511b81431df690249f75f8436268
- address
- bc1qdrz3qg2as3g3hq2rrhmfqfylwhuyxcnglgn3hs
- transaction
- 30c7a5c18f45ab44d588bb81e7431d79d120ebc6e01518d9e23e49f9068dda28